Recognizing Bail and Its Objective
The lawful system can be complicated, recognizing Bail and its objective is necessary for individuals passing through criminal fees. Bail functions as a mechanism to guarantee that accuseds appear in court while permitting them to maintain their liberty during the lawful process. By publishing Bail, an accused individual can stay clear of pre-trial detention, which can be economically and emotionally tiring. The quantity established for Bail is normally determined by a judge, considering elements such as the extent of the criminal offense, the offender's criminal history, and the chance of running away. Inevitably, Bail aims to balance the legal rights of the charged with the interests of public security and the judicial procedure, guaranteeing accountability while preserving specific liberties up until a judgment is reached.
How Bail Bond Provider Work
Bail bond solutions play a necessary role in the Bail procedure for those unable to manage the full Bail quantity set by the court. When a person is arrested, the court establishes a bail quantity based upon the extent of the fees and the individual's trip danger. They can look for support from a bail bondsman if the charged can not pay this amount. The bail bondsman normally charges a percent of the complete Bail as a cost and provides to cover the remaining amount. In return, the implicated must consent to specific problems, consisting of appearing in court as needed. This system enables people to secure their launch while waiting for trial, guaranteeing they maintain their freedom and continue with their daily lives.
The Financial Aspects of Bail Bonds
Cost of Bail Bonds
Understanding the cost of Bail bonds is necessary for individuals going across the criminal justice system, as these expenses can substantially impact monetary security. Usually, bail bond solutions bill a costs, typically around 10% of the overall Bail quantity established by the court. This charge is non-refundable, no matter the case's end result. Additional expenses might arise, such as administrative charges or collateral demands, relying on the bond's specifics. The economic worry of securing a bond can be considerable, specifically for those with minimal sources. Consequently, individuals must assess their financial situation thoroughly, as the responsibilities linked with Bail bonds can bring about more financial pressure if not handled correctly. Recognizing these prices is essential for informed decision-making.

The Influence of Bail on the Justice System
Bail is often seen as a plain step-by-step step in the lawful process, its implications expand much beyond the court room, significantly shaping the justice system. Bail works as a critical device for balancing individual civil liberties with public safety and security, enabling accuseds to remain complimentary while waiting for test. This system affects case results, as pretrial apprehension can bring about harsher sentences, coerced appeal bargains, and raised probability of sentence. Moreover, Bail overmuch affects low-income people, adding to systemic inequalities within the justice system. The schedule of Bail influences legislation enforcement techniques and judicial procedures, as it can determine exactly how situations are focused on and sources assigned. Inevitably, Bail plays a crucial function in forming the experiences of defendants and the more comprehensive functioning of justice.
Alternatives to Bail Bond Solutions
The complexities surrounding Bail have prompted discussions concerning choices to standard bail bond solutions. click here to find out more One significant option is the use of pretrial release programs, which allow offenders to continue to be complimentary while waiting for test under details problems. These programs typically include regular check-ins with a supervising police officer. In addition, some territories have carried out threat evaluation devices to assess an accused's probability of reoffending, allowing judges to make enlightened release choices without calling for Bail. An additional alternative includes release on recognizance, where people promise to show up in court without the requirement for monetary Bail. Area support programs also play a duty, supplying resources to help offenders fulfill court needs. These options intend to minimize the economic worry on people and improve total justice outcomes.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Happens if the Accused Falls Short to Show Up in Court?
If the charged falls short to show up in court, a warrant may be provided for their arrest. Furthermore, any Bail posted can be waived, causing economic penalties for the bail bond solution and the accused.
Can Bail Bond Providers Be Made Use Of for Any Kind Of Kind Of Infraction?
Bail bond solutions are usually relevant to numerous offenses, including violations and felonies. Nonetheless, particular severe charges, such as resources offenses or those without any Bail choice, may limit their usage, limiting accessibility for specific scenarios.
How Lengthy Does the Bail Bond Process Typically Take?
The bail bond procedure normally takes a couple of hours to a day, depending on the intricacy of the situation and the availability of the needed documentation. Factors like jurisdiction and court routines can affect this timeline.
Are Bail Bond Fees Refundable After Court Proceedings?
Bail bond fees are normally considered non-refundable, as they make up the bond representative for their services. Also if the accused is acquitted, the costs normally continue to be with the bonding business, mirroring the risk entailed.
What Credentials Do Bail Agents Need to Have?
Bail representatives generally call for a secondary school diploma or matching, conclusion of state-mandated training, and a valid permit. Several additionally possess solid interaction skills and understanding of lawful treatments to efficiently aid customers in safeguarding Bail.
